Graduate Training of Residency Applicants (Preferred) | Clinical psychology, Clinical Neuropsychology |
Graduate Training of Residency Applicants (Accepted) | Counseling Psychology |
Emphases of Training Opportunities (Adult, Strong) | Neuropsychological Assessment, Neuropsychological Consultation, Research, Education |
Emphases of Training Opportunities (Adult, Moderate) | Supervision by resident of other providers, racial/ethnic minorities |
Emphases of Training Opportunities (Adult, Weak) | Psychotherapy, Neurorehabilitation, Forensics |
Availability of Patient Populations (Adult, Strong) | Epilepsy, Movement Disorders, Neurodegenerative Disorders, Geriatric Conditions, Multiple Sclerosis, Brain Tumor |
Availability of Patient Populations (Adult, Moderate) | Brain injury (concussion and post-acute), stroke and cerebrovascular disease, psychiatric, racial/ethnic minorities, hydrocephalus, genetic disorders, metabolic and mitochondrial disorders |
Availability of Patient Populations (Adult, Weak) | Acute brain injury, HIV/AIDS, Pediatric |
Additional Notes | The Cleveland Clinic has adopted a tobacco-free policy. Prospective employees will not be hired if they test positive for tobacco use. Graduate Medical Education will not allow program entry unless all degree requirements, including dissertation, are completed. |
